Galthan Population - Chamba, Himachal Pradesh

Galthan is a medium size village located in Chamba Tehsil of Chamba district, Himachal Pradesh with total 52 families residing. The Galthan village has population of 294 of which 149 are males while 145 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Galthan village population of children with age 0-6 is 46 which makes up 15.65 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Galthan village is 973 which is higher than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Galthan as per census is 533,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.

Galthan village has lower liter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Galthan village was 66.94 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Galthan Male literacy stands at 74.79 % while female literacy rate was 59.69 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 21.77 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 1.36 % of total population in Galthan village.

Work Profile

In Galthan village out of total population, 165 were engaged in work activities. 38.79 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 61.21 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 165 workers engaged in Main Work, 52 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
